My Little Sister’s Sleepover – Stella Cox, Lucas Frost (2017)

Siblings Lucas and Lily fancy the same girl…but when Lily falls asleep, Stella is down to switch teams…don’t tell sis!

23389
00:30:31
72%
Rates : 40